Bisacodyl

Products Bisacodyl is commercially available in the form of enteric-coated tablets (dragées) and suppositories (Dulcolax, generics). It has been approved in many countries since 1957. Structure and properties Bisacodyl (C22H19NO4, Mr = 361.39 g/mol) exists as a white crystalline powder that is practically insoluble in water. It is a diphenylmethane and triarylmethane derivative. Sodium Picosulfate

Products Sodium picosulfate is commercially available in the form of tablets, soft capsules (pearls), and drops (e.g., Laxoberon, Dulcolax Picosulfate). It has been approved in many countries since 1973. Structure and properties Sodium picosulfate (C18H13NNa2O8S2, Mr= 481.41 g/mol) is structurally closely related to bisacodyl. Phenolphthalein

Products Phenolphthalein has been included in many laxatives in the past, for example in Reguletts tablets (100 mg) in many countries. Sales of the last drug containing phenolphthalein (Paragar Emulsion) will be discontinued in many countries in 2018.
